Visiting Madrid in February 2027?

February is Madrid with the crowds gone — Calm every day, cool and dry, around 15°C / 59°F.

In short, a genuinely good window to pick.

Among the 12 months we forecast for Madrid, February ranks 10th for crowd pressure. Its heaviest day is Sun 28 Feb, busier than 30% of the year; its lightest is Sun 7 Feb at 7%.

February weather in Madrid

Mild — around 15°C / 59°F, with a light jacket for the evenings, with rain on only about 3 days.
